Changeset d614dd63f4060d13f617da4bd9a8027c9fee40a9

Show
Ignore:
Timestamp:
06/23/09 19:41:24 (5 years ago)
Author:
Umar Farooq <umar@omniti.com>
git-committer:
Umar Farooq <umar@omniti.com> 1245786084 +0000
git-parent:

[0dc205489e450d34d892553bc5ba47e51e8e5f65]

git-author:
Umar Farooq <umar@omniti.com> 1245786084 +0000
Message:

fixing error when we aggregate onto a blank graph, capitalizing aggregation buttons, eventually need to replace with drag-drop targets

Files:

Legend:

Unmodified
Added
Removed
Modified
Copied
Moved
  • ui/web/htdocs/graph_panel.inc

    r0dc2054 rd614dd6  
    7676                }         
    7777 
    78                 //we must use indexes for datapoints that are updated 
    79                 for(var i=0; i<g.stacks.length; i++) { 
    80                   for(var j=0; j<g.stacks[i].length; j++) { 
    81                     g.stacks[i][j] += max_old; 
     78                if(g.stacks) { 
     79                  //we must use indexes for datapoints that are updated 
     80                  for(var i=0; i<g.stacks.length; i++) { 
     81                    for(var j=0; j<g.stacks[i].length; j++) { 
     82                      g.stacks[i][j] += max_old; 
     83                    } 
    8284                  } 
    83                 } 
    84  
    85                 if(stackadd)
    86                   for(var i=0; i<g.stacks.length; i++){ 
    87                          if(graphinfo.stacks[i]) graphinfo.stacks[i] = graphinfo.stacks[i].concat(g.stacks[i]); 
    88                          else graphinfo.stacks.push(g.stacks[i]); 
    89                   }                       
    90                 }       
    91                 else
    92                    for(var i=0; i<g.stacks.length; i++){ 
    93                           graphinfo.stacks.push(g.stacks[i]); 
    94                  
    95                }        
     85 
     86                  if(stackadd) { 
     87                    for(var i=0; i<g.stacks.length; i++)
     88                         if(graphinfo.stacks[i]) graphinfo.stacks[i] = graphinfo.stacks[i].concat(g.stacks[i]); 
     89                         else graphinfo.stacks.push(g.stacks[i]); 
     90                    }                     
     91                  }      
     92                  else { 
     93                     for(var i=0; i<g.stacks.length; i++)
     94                          graphinfo.stacks.push(g.stacks[i]); 
     95                     } 
     96                 
     97               } 
    9698                update_current_graph(true); 
    9799                refresh_graph_from_json(graphinfo); 
     
    140142             $(".rememberGraph").click(function() { 
    141143               graphinfo.saved = true; 
     144               if(graphinfo.stacks == undefined) graphinfo.stacks = Array(); 
    142145               update_current_graph(false, function(r) { 
    143146                 if(r.error) {  
  • ui/web/htdocs/js/recon.js

    rd680660 rd614dd6  
    643643            ); 
    644644  var add = $('<a href="#"/>'); 
    645   add.html('stack'); 
     645  add.html('Stack'); 
    646646  add.click( 
    647647    (function(graphid) { 
     
    654654 
    655655  var addover = $('<a href="#"/>'); 
    656   addover.html('overlay'); 
     656  addover.html('Overlay'); 
    657657  addover.click( 
    658658    (function(graphid) {